thickness of grip depends on hand size. kids and adults with smaller hands should be using thinner grips. if the grip is too thick, you can't use as much dexterity in your shots. for my younger students (5 6 7 year olds) i take off the stock grip and file down the wood to make it even thinner. makes a huge difference

Making the grip too thick can also change the racquet balance and increase the racquet weight. I got a shock when I weighed some grips and the racquets after installing them. If you test a racquet with a particular grip and change it radically you maybe dissappointed

So a misconception about the backhand clear is that you use the backhand grip for it. The “backhand grip” that has your thumb up on the flat side of the racket is mainly used for backhand drives. In any case, the grip is quite comfortable for me for all shots :)
